Identifying the Issue

The first step in repairing aluminium windows is to thoroughly examine the window and pinpoint its problems. This will help you identify the root of the issue and determine the most effective solution. Common problems include broken or cracked glasses, sagging frames, and damaged seals. The early detection of these issues can save you money and time in the future by preventing them from get more serious.

The kind of metal used to make the frame must be identified. The window's age and the original method of production will also determine how it is handled.

Remove any blistering or loose paint to reveal the underlying surface. This will ensure that the new coating sticks correctly. However, it is not always necessary to strip back to bare metal since this can damage surfaces and profiles. If heat is used it should be monitored and avoided on historical windows as the use of heat can ruin a layer of paint which may contain lead. In certain situations it is possible to conduct a paint analysis to be performed on the existing paint layers that can aid in determining future colour schemes.

Resin-based repair products are a cost-effective and effective alternative to traditional wood fillers. Mixing them with wood dust can create a durable and strong filler that is suitable for window repairs. The resins also offer some flexibility, allowing the repair to be shaped to the shape of the timber.

A rotten timber cill can be repaired by removing the decayed sections and splicing in new inserts made of timber. The replacement windows south london pieces should be designed to match the contour of the original cill, and should be constructed from wood that is similar in moisture content, species, and grain.

You can fix scratches or dents in the aluminum by putting a small amount of repair putty for aluminium on the affected area, then sanding down the damaged area and then repainting the window to match. In most cases it is a simple and inexpensive solution to a minor issue.

Steel windows are susceptible to corrosion and can cause extensive damage. It is typically caused by moisture penetrating the metal. The corrosion may appear as flaking or blistered paint, or the metal itself could be pitted. A test by probing with a sharp instrument will confirm the extent of the corrosion and allow for an assessment to be made as to the correct treatment.

It is vital to know that the deterioration of steel does not occur due to oxidation, instead, it is caused by the deposition of iron oxide (rust). The amount of rust present will determine the kind of treatment required. It is important to consult an expert in metal.

It is more beneficial to replace corroded parts of metal than to weld in place, as this can cause permanent distortion to the frame. It is also important to consider the impact of welds on thermal and acoustic performance windows.

Prepare for Repairs

It is crucial to keep up with your aluminium windows to ensure they perform and look their best. Inattention to common problems can result in security risks as well as energy efficiency and other issues. But, with the right tools and information homeowners can perform numerous repairs on their own.

Begin by identifying the issue and assessing the risks. Take all the supplies you need to make the repair. For instance, if the window is damaged by a broken pane, you could replace it by removing the broken glass and replacing it with a new one. You'll need to determine the opening of the window before purchasing an identical pane. After you have the glass in hand, apply a thin coating of double glazing south london compound onto the window fixers london (Click Webpage) frame. Then, you can place the new pane. Secure it using glazing points and seal the edges.

Another repair is to fix the window's draftiness. This could be caused by worn seals, dust in the tracks or malfunctioning hardware such as hinges or handles. To fix this problem clean the tracks thoroughly with a silicone lubricant and lubricate. You can also replace the weather-stripping seals and seals to prevent air leakage and increase the efficiency of your energy.

You can repair dents and scratches on the frame of aluminium with putty made of metal, and then sand it off prior to repainting. If the damage is extensive it is recommended to seek professional help to avoid damaging the structural integrity of the frame.

If your window made of aluminium is difficult to open or close, it could be due to the accumulation of debris on the track or defective hardware. To restore the functionality of the hinges and decrease street noise, lubricate them with silicone-based fluid. You can extend the life of your aluminium windows by identifying issues and taking immediate action. Make sure you check them regularly for signs of wear and tear, because this will allow you to identify any issues before they turn into major repairs.
